OBITUARY
Sister Dorothy Root, CSJ
A native of Syracuse, she served for 32 years in schools of the Syracuse and Albany Dioceses, including 15 years at St. Francis de Sales School, Utica, where she was both teacher and principal. In 1979, she turned to parish ministry in Fulton for nine years, then spent 20 years as a pastoral associate in Lee Center.
Survivors include her siblings, John, David, Mary Cappon and Jeanne Spear. Interment was in Our Lady Queen of Virgins Cemetery, Latham.[[In-content Ad]]
